An interesting tid bit for the 25th Anniversary release of Blade Runner.

Cassidy Reshoots "Blade Runner"

From Joanna Cassidy's site.

Quote
Joanna has just finished re-shooting her scenes from the original BLADE RUNNER movie.  Joanna is wearing her original outfit (which she kept over from the first production).  These new scenes will be part of the upcoming special BLADE RUNNER DVD re-release.
